#afd241 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afd241 is composed of 68.6% red, 82.4%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 69%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 74.5 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 53.9%. #afd241 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ff82 with #5fa500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#afd241

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f8fbef is the lightest one.

Tones of #afd241

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a8a89 is the less saturated color, while #c2f61d is the most saturated one.
